Preguntas frecuentes sobre Etna Sharpsburg

¿Cuál es el precio y la disponibilidad actual de los apartamentos en alquiler en el área de Etna Sharpsburg en Pittsburgh, PA?

A día de hoy, 30 de Julio, 2026, hay 98 apartamentos disponibles en Etna Sharpsburg con precios desde $795 hasta $1,795 y un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,308.

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Etna Sharpsburg?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Etna Sharpsburg varian entre $795 y $1,795 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,245

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Etna Sharpsburg?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Etna Sharpsburg van desde $1,110 hasta $1,750.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,285

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Etna Sharpsburg?

En estos momentos hay 6 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Etna Sharpsburg en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,449 y $1,795 - con una media de $1,679 para el lugar.
